A limited number of studies have examined the vaccine-specific antibody status of children with cancer. There are disagreements over the guidelines for postcancer immunization strategy.Our study was an observational, cross-sectional retrospective review of data collected on children who were seen in the outpatient clinic at King Abdullah Medical City, Oncology Center, Jeddah, the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. Our aim was to evaluate the seropositive status to vaccine-preventable diseases: measles, mumps, rubella, diphtheria, tetanus, polio, and Haemophilus influenzae type B (HIB) in childhood cancer survivors at our center in order to plan future vaccination for these children and establish a simple revaccination schedule.Forty-seven patients (21 boys and 26 girls) were included in the study.
